>웹 프론트엔드 >JS 튜토리얼 >Bootstrap Table 삭제 및 일괄 삭제의 상세 예시

Bootstrap Table 삭제 및 일괄 삭제의 상세 예시

小云云
小云云원래의
2018-02-03 14:12:332996검색

이 글은 주로 부트스트랩 테이블 삭제 및 일괄 삭제에 대한 관련 정보를 소개합니다. 필요한 친구들이 참고하면 도움이 될 것입니다.

A 레코드는 데이터의 배열로 간주할 수 있습니다.

1 Html

1.1 일괄 선택 상자

1.2 단일 삭제

2 bootStarp

2.1 가져오기

선택한 데이터 가져오기 일괄적으로

//批量删除 
function deleteUserList() { 
  //获取所有被选中的记录 
  var rows = $("#user").bootstrapTable('getSelections'); 
  if (rows.length== 0) { 
    alert("请先选择要删除的记录!"); 
    return; 
  } 
  var ids = ''; 
  for (var i = 0; i < rows.length; i++) { 
    ids += rows[i]['id'] + ","; 
  } 
  ids = ids.substring(0, ids.length - 1); 
  deleteUser(ids); 
}

2.2

//单个删除 
function deleteUserById(id) { 
  deleteUser(id); 
}

2.3 공용 운영

//删除 
function deleteUser(ids) { 
  var msg = "您真的确定要删除吗?"; 
  if (confirm(msg) == true) { 
    $.ajax({ 
      url: "${path}/user/deleteUserList.do", 
      type: "post", 
      data: { 
        ids: ids 
      }, 
      success: function (data) { 
        alert(data.msg); 
        //重新加载记录 
        //重新加载数据 
        $("#user").bootstrapTable('refresh', {url: '/user/getUserList.do'}); 
      } 
    }); 
  } 
}

3 Java

3.1 컨트롤러

3에 대한 단일 액세스.

public long deleteUserList(String ids) { 
  String[] ss = ids.split(","); 
  long count= 0; 
  for (Strings : ss) { 
    userResourceExtend.deleteUser(Integer.parseInt(s)); 
    count++; 
  } 
  return count; 
}

3.3 다오

관련 추천:

삭제 및 일괄 삭제를 구현하는 thinkphp 프레임워크

위 내용은 Bootstrap Table 삭제 및 일괄 삭제의 상세 예시의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.